Description

You won\'t find a better maintained pressurized 337. 2500TT. both engines have been converted to - CB with the VAR crankshaft. Front engine 800 Since conversion. Rear engine 12 hours since IRAN. New crankshaft. 12 hours on the rear prop with new blades 700 hours on the front prop. American aviation intercoolers, gear door delete mod, Rosin sun visors. This Plane has been extensively maintained. All new Teflon hoses with Fire Sleeves, new fuel pumps, wastegates, Turbo controllers. New tires. Fresh battery. Front starter drive rebuilt. About This Cessna P337G

This 1973 Cessna P337G (N92C) is a 6-seat multi engine piston with 2,500 hours on the airframe. There are currently 3 P337G aircraft listed for sale with asking prices ranging from $120,000 to $349,000. This aircraft is priced below the market average at $120,000.

The P337G cruises at 170 kts (315 km/h) with a range of 900 nm (1,667 km) — ideal for short hops and local flights. Service ceiling of 19,500 ft allows operation above most weather.

Operating costs: Fuel burn is 22 GPH (83 L/h), which at current 100LL avgas prices (~$6.20/gal) means approximately $136/hr in fuel alone. Total variable cost including maintenance reserves is approximately $260/hr. Annual fixed costs (hangar, insurance, crew, annual inspection) average $25,000. With 2,500 hours on the airframe, this aircraft has exceeded TBO (1,500 hrs) — verify engine status and overhaul reserve.

NTSB records show 0 incidents for this airframe — a clean safety record.
